Key Highlights of the Chevrolet Silverado 1500
The latest Chevrolet Silverado 1500 lineup has been introduced with significant upgrades that appeal to truck enthusiasts. Available in nine configurations, these models offer options for both two-wheel and four-wheel drive systems. The engines range from a 2.7L Turbo producing 310 horsepower to a powerful 6.2L V8 delivering 420 horsepower and 460 lb-ft of torque, ensuring robust performance across trims.
Powertrain and Noise Reduction
Chevrolet has enhanced the Silverado's engine for quieter operation, with the 2.7L turbo engine offering reduced vibrations and smoother shifting thanks to a new transmission system.
Most models include four-wheel drive options, with upgrades available based on trim levels. The top-tier engines include the high-performance 6.2L V8, offering superior power.
Fuel Efficiency
This truck is designed with fuel economy in mind. Some trims, particularly diesel versions, provide better mileage, with estimates of 23 mpg city and 33 mpg highway for two-wheel drive configurations. All-wheel drive models typically get around 22-26 mpg on highways and city roads.
Infotainment and Connectivity
Every Silverado 1500 model comes equipped with a 13.4-inch touchscreen infotainment system featuring multi-touch display, Bluetooth, and AM/FM stereo. It supports Apple CarPlay and Android Auto, ensuring seamless smartphone integration. Higher trims including LT and above include this feature, making long drives more enjoyable.
Cargo Capacity and Towing Power
The Silverado excels in hauling capabilities, with a maximum towing capacity of up to 13,300 pounds. Depending on the engine choice, the payload capacity varies from 1,440 to 2,270 pounds. The truck options include short, standard, and long beds, with lengths of 5’10”, 6’7”, and 8’2”. The Multi-flex tailgate simplifies loading bulky items.
Safety and Driver Assistance
Standard safety features come with every Silverado 1500, with additional options available for upgrade. Notably, the Super Cruise hands-free driving assistance works even when towing, maintaining safety and convenience.
Pricing and Warranty
The Silverado 1500 includes complimentary scheduled maintenance and provides options for three or five-year warranties. Starting at approximately $36,000, prices increase with trims and added customization. The LT trim begins at $45,700, with higher trims like LTZ, High Country, and ZR2 starting at $54,700, $59,800, and $68,400 respectively.
